WebMany cheeses popular today were first recorded in the late Middle Ages or after—cheeses like Cheddar around 1500, Parmesan in 1597, Gouda in 1697, ... WebApr 9, 2024 · Tomme is a leaner cheese. Makers remove the cream from the milk before starting the cheesemaking process, yielding a lower fat content of 20% to 40%.
